Harrison Scott Associates is seeking an experienced Print Machine Operator in North East England. The successful candidate will operate printing presses on a 12-hour four-on-four-off shift pattern.

Responsibilities include setup, maintenance, and monitoring of machines to ensure quality.

Ideal candidates will have experience in flexographic, lithographic, or digital printing, and possess good communication skills.

Join a stable and growing company with a strong reputation in the packaging industry.
